Essential Guide for Operators at the SBC Summit 2026
Discover how to maximize your experience at SBC Summit 2026 by exploring key conferences, exhibition areas, and networking opportunities.

If you are an operator with VIP access at the SBC Summit, you have the best of the global betting and gaming sector at your fingertips. This event offers four exhibition halls featuring leading brands in gaming, sports betting, payments, and player protection, conference agendas addressing the industry's biggest challenges, and numerous networking opportunities. To make the most of it, a clear plan is recommended.
Monday, September 28: Arrival and Preparation
Arriving in Lisbon offers the opportunity to collect your accreditation at the airport collection area, ensuring quick access on the first day of the event. This strategy will allow you to enter the venue without queues on Tuesday morning.
Tuesday, September 29: First Day of the Event
Start Off on the Right Foot
After arriving at the event, you can enjoy breakfast thanks to the €30 credit included in your VIP pass. With coffee in hand, review your action plan with the SBC Connect app, ensuring you don't miss important meetings or highlighted conferences.
Main Areas of Interest
At 10:00, head to the iGaming and Sports Betting Zone to meet providers like BetConstruct and Soft2Bet. The technology of sportsbooks is a priority for operators, so establishing connections here is paramount.
Networking and Key Conferences
At the MEO Arena, attend the conference with Michael Jordan alongside industry leaders such as Carsten Koerl and Jason Robins, discussing leadership in sports business.
In the afternoon, participate in themed tours on AI technologies in gaming and explore the Player Protection Zone, where you can learn about advancements in security without compromising player experience.
Wednesday, September 30: Conferences and Learning
Educational Opportunities and Strategic Connections
Consider the Education+ program to enhance operational skills. Participate in specialized academies like the Responsible Marketing Academy.
Then, in Smart Connect sessions, you will meet partners aligned with your business objectives, ensuring productive meetings at the event.
Thursday, October 1: Event Closure
In the morning, the regulatory breakfast will allow you to establish key connections in the Portuguese market. Participate in the First Pitch competition to discover new technologies and emerging services.
Finally, visit the Experts Summit on Payments to explore innovations in global payments with companies like Payfuture and Inpay, ensuring you leave with a comprehensive outlook on the future of payments in the industry.
The SBC Summit concludes with the awards ceremony and a closing party in Lisbon, providing one last opportunity to celebrate the industry's successes before the event wraps up.
